PANIM: The Institute for Jewish Leadership and Values

The brainchild of founder and long-standing director, Rabbi Sid Schwartz, PANIM was originally a response to what he thought was both ineffective institutional Jewish education and uninformed Jewish adults participating in public affairs. To those ends, PANIM has focused its attention on preparing young Jews to assert tikkun olam—repair of the world—as a core principle of their Judaism. 

Through its flagship program, Panim el Panim, high school students from across the religious spectrum as well as the country, travel to Washington, DC to learn about politics, political activism, and civic engagement in the context of Jewish texts and values. Participants gain a deeper appreciation for Judaism and a sense of empowerment about how they can find a role in changing the world.
